Understanding the Mechanics of Chicken Road

At its heart, Chicken Road is a game of probability. Each round starts with a multiplier of 1x, and this value steadily increases. Players must decide when to ‘cash out’ their bet, locking in the current multiplier as their winnings. However, at any moment, the multiplier can ‘crash’, causing players who haven’t cashed out to lose their stake. The long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but also the greater the risk. This inherent risk-reward dynamic is what makes the game so compelling.

The game’s simplicity is deceptive. While the rules are easy to grasp, mastering the strategy requires careful observation and a degree of psychological fortitude. Players often develop their own techniques, ranging from conservative strategies focused on small, consistent wins to more aggressive approaches aiming for substantial payouts. Managing your bankroll effectively is paramount, as consecutive crashes can quickly deplete your funds.

One key aspect of Chicken Road is the auto-cash out feature. This allows players to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ically cash out, removing the pressure of timing the exit manually. This feature is particularly useful for implementing specific strategies or managing risk aversion. However, relying solely on auto-cash out can also limit potential gains.

The Psychological Aspect of Chicken Road

Chicken Road isn’t just a game of chance; it’s also a psychological battle. The increasing multiplier and the pressure of deciding when to cash out can evoke strong emotions, such as greed and fear. It’s crucial to remain calm and rational, avoiding impulsive decisions based on emotions. Sticking to a pre-defined strategy and resisting the urge to chase losses are vital.

Many players fall victim to the ‘gambler’s fallacy,’ believing that a crash is ‘due’ after a prolonged period of increasing multipliers. However, each round is independent, and past results have no bearing on future outcomes. Maintaining a clear understanding of probability and avoiding superstitious thinking are key to making sound decisions.

Here’s a list of common psychological pitfalls to avoid while playing Chicken Road:

  • Chasing Losses: Trying to recoup lost funds by increasing your bets.
  • Greed: Holding on for an unreasonably high multiplier, increasing the risk of a crash.
  • Fear: Cashing out too early, missing out on potential winnings.
  • Gambler’s Fallacy: Believing that past results influence future outcomes.
